Local Area Reset

Many problems can be solved by resetting all the local network equipment. To perform a local area reset, first power down all your local equipment: your modem, switch or router, UIP1869V, and computer. Then, restore power to the devices one at a time, starting with the one directly connected to the Internet and working your way down:

If a local area reset does not restore connectivity, see Common Issues below.

Logging into the UIP1869V's Configuration Utility

If you need to configure the UIP1869V's router features or check settings while troubleshooting, you can log into the UIP1869V directly from your web browser.

A:Make sure your computer is directly connected to the UIP1869V's LAN port.

B:Open an Internet Explorer browser window.

C:In the address line of the browser, type 192.168.15.1 and press ENTER.

D:Enter the user ID and password. The default user ID and password are both admin (all lower case letters).
